Transaction 16a7068060f785a87fe3b3fa152981eb765da03b0e1722fb74032ae0796dd027
1 Input
1 Output
-
16a7068060f785a87fe3b3fa152981eb765da03b0e1722fb74032ae0796dd027:0
- value
- 1003298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 696818c328eb11bc21e88f957bbab428f56651da OP_EQUAL
- address
- 3BJMaTFVjDRbQMNos1SwfvgHbfneWasEKt